WebページにPDF文書を表示したい。私は現在、OBJECTタグを使用して、それをこのように設定されています:Webページ内の別のWebサイトからPDF文書を表示 - セキュリティ警告
<OBJECT id="SitePlan" data="http://path/to/sharepoint/pdf" type="application/pdf"></OBJECT>
私はPDFリーダーがクライアントによって使用されているものを気にしないように私がCLASSIDを使用していませんでした。
ドキュメントはSharepoint Webサービスによって提供されているので、ページをロードするたびにIEの警告"This page is accessing information that is not under its control. This poses a security risk. Do you want to continue?"
が表示されます。 Firefoxでも試してみましたが、似たような警告が表示されず、代わりに自分のドメインの資格情報で認証するように求められました。それをした後、すべてがうまくいった。
上記の動作を妨げるものは誰でも提案できますか?
ブラウザの設定を変更するよりも、セキュリティの警告が表示されないように、ページ内のサブセクションとしてPDFドキュメントを表示したいと思っています。
私が探していた答えではないかもしれないとしても、この要件を解決するための他のアプローチは歓迎です。
ありがとうございます。
IEのクロスサイトリクエストセキュリティ警告を回避するように要求していますか?ページレベルでは実行できません。ユーザーレベルでのみ実行できます。 –
私はあなたがページとユーザーレベルによって何を意味するのか理解していません。しかし、クライアント側でそれを防ぐことは不可能であると仮定します。サーバーサイドのSharePointサイトからドキュメントを何とか読み込んでから、クライアントに再ストリームすることが可能です。クロスサイトリクエストを避けますか? –
ページレベル:あなたのウェブページ。ユーザーレベル:ユーザーがセキュリティ設定を変更します。あなたが望むなら、あなたはたぶんそれをプロキシすることができます。 –